(3S)-3-{[(9H-Fluoren-9-ylmethoxy)carbonyl]amino}-4-[(2-methyl-2-propanyl)oxy]-4-oxobutanoic acid(CAS: 129460-09-9)

Basic Information

Molecular Formula
C23H25NO6
Molecular Weight
411.45 g/mol
Physical State
White to Yellow Solid

Physical Properties

Melting Point
105-111°C
Boiling Point
617.4℃ at 760 mmHg
Density
1.2510
Flash Point
327.2±31.5 °C

Chemical Identifiers

SMILES
CC(C)(C)OC(=O)C(CC(=O)O)NC(=O)OCC1C2=CC=CC=C2C3=CC=CC=C13
InChIKey
VZXQYACYLGRQJU-IBGZPJMESA-N

Database References

MDL Number
MFCD00065631

Waste containing this compound should be handled in accordance with local and international environmental regulations. Collect waste liquids in appropriate containers and ensure proper incineration or professional waste disposal services are used. Environmental protection precautions include minimizing exposure to air and water during handling, and wearing appropriate personal protective equipment. Always refer to the material safety data sheet (MSDS) for specific disposal instructions and safety measures.
